xelys jobs xelys jobs

Data Platform Engineer (26-27)

IDEA Public Schools

full-remoteseniorfixed-termbackend Hidalgo County, TX 7 days ago via LinkedIn

See how well this job matches your profile

Sign up to get an AI match score and generate a tailored application in seconds.

Get your match score

Tags

SnowflakeELTTerraformPythonData IngestionLakehouseInfrastructure as CodeCI/CDRBACData Monitoring

About the role

Role Overview

The Data Platform Engineer builds and operates IDEA’s data infrastructure on Snowflake. You will design automated ingestion pipelines, optimize platform performance and cost, and ensure the platform runs as a production-grade system supporting analytics, reporting, and research across multiple states.

This is a hands-on role reporting to the Manager of Data Platform Engineering, contributing to IDEA’s shift from legacy ETL toward a modern lakehouse architecture.

Location & Logistics

  • Full-time remote role based in Texas
  • Preference for candidates in: Austin, El Paso, Houston, Permian Basin (Midland/Odessa), Rio Grande Valley, San Antonio, Tarrant County (Fort Worth)
  • Minimal travel (5–10%) for collaboration, training, or critical milestones
  • No direct reports (individual contributor)

Responsibilities

  • Design, build, and maintain automated ELT pipelines to ingest diverse source systems into Snowflake
  • Configure and manage cloud-native ingestion tools and custom Python-based pipelines when needed
  • Build and maintain Bronze-layer tables with:
    • schema evolution
    • audit metadata
    • lineage
  • Implement ingestion-level validation and monitoring to detect issues early
  • Document source configurations, refresh schedules, and troubleshooting procedures
  • Partner with Analytics Engineering so ingestion patterns support downstream transformation needs

Snowflake Administration & Platform Operations

  • Administer Snowflake environments: databases, schemas, warehouses, access controls, and security settings
  • Optimize performance and cost via warehouse sizing, clustering, query analysis, and resource monitoring
  • Manage Snowflake objects using Infrastructure as Code (IaC) patterns
  • Implement security best practices: RBAC, encryption, auditing, and network policies
  • Evaluate and adopt new Snowflake capabilities as appropriate
  • Own Terraform-based infrastructure definitions for Snowflake and related components
  • Automate recurring operational tasks (provisioning, access grants, environment setup)
  • Build CI/CD pipelines for infrastructure changes with safe deployment practices
  • Create reusable templates/modules to accelerate onboarding of new sources/domains
  • Maintain runbooks and operational documentation
  • Implement monitoring and alerting for pipeline health and performance
  • Troubleshoot pipeline/platform failures using root-cause analysis
  • Embed observability (logging, metrics, alerts) into production pipelines
  • Participate in code reviews and design discussions; mentor peers and contribute to retrospectives

Required / Expected Knowledge & Skills

  • Strong decision-making based on data, feedback, and insights
  • Ability to set clear goals, manage work effectively, and meet deadlines

Nice-to-Haves

  • Ability/willingness to mentor peers and lead technical initiatives (for senior engineers)
  • Familiarity with transitioning from legacy ETL to lakehouse architecture

About IDEA Public Schools

IDEA Public Schools is a network of public charter schools focused on improving educational outcomes. The organization leverages data and analytics to support reporting and research across multiple states, and is building modern data infrastructure to support its academic and operational teams.

Scraped 4/23/2026

xelys jobs xelys jobs

Built for remote job seekers. Powered by AI.